Camper Van Destroyed in Fiery Blaze in Hampshire
Flames Rip Through Camper Van at Titchfield
Two fire crews from Fareham and Hightown stormed to the scene at Freegrounds, Titchfield, just after 7pm on Thursday. They found a camper van engulfed in flames. The fire was fierce, with several gas containers inside the vehicle making the situation highly dangerous.
Driver Fails to Warn Firefighters of Hazardous Materials
Despite the gas canisters aboard, the driver didn’t mark the camper van to alert emergency crews to the risk. Luckily, all occupants had escaped the burning vehicle before firefighters arrived, avoiding any injuries.
Firefighters Battle Blaze Using Breathing Gear and Thermal Cameras
Firefighters tackled the blaze wearing breathing apparatus and used two hose reel jets to douse the flames. They also deployed a thermal imaging camera to monitor the gas containers’ stability during the intense fight.
The camper van is now a total wreck, with fire believed to have started accidentally. Thankfully, no one was hurt in the fiery incident.
